Some research indicates that … filthy frank pink seasonWebOct 9, 2024 · Hepatic Encephalopathy Explained. Hepatic encephalopathy is a change in mental functioning that is caused by liver failure. One of the vital roles of the liver is to remove toxins from the bloodstream. During liver failure, these toxins build up and begin to interrupt the normal brain function. The toxin that does the most damage is ammonia. filthy frank roblox idWebApr 6, 2024 · The hallmark of encephalopathy is an altered mental state.
